Advances in health care are constant, and the past year is no exception. Despite a pandemic that commanded much of the industry’s attention, local hospitals have introduced new procedures, equipment, technology and services.
In this special report, Springfield Business Journal highlights four advancements – from new tech that pinpoints tumors for surgeons and telemedicine-enabled forensic exams to “on-call” physician care.
